The premise of the "game show" element of this show isn't actually terrible. It's a little twist on the classic quiz show that's fairly entertaining.
The problem is the execution. They try to make it more like a reality show than a game show, so there's forced banter between the contestants and the hosts after every single question. It takes something like 20 seconds to ask and answer a question, and then you have to sit through 30 seconds of forced, fake banter. The guests aren't funny and the hosts aren't funny, so it just gets annoying. They also have way too much filler material and long, dramatic pauses throughout the show. At least 2/3 of the show is totally empty filler material or mindless banter.
To top it off they seem to have geared it towards a very young audience as the questions themselves are things that literally everyone knows. You'll see tougher questions at an average bar trivia night.

I stumbled across this show on Netflix last week, and my first impression was "What in the hell is this?" but I stuck with it, and it started to grow on me. I think the two hosts are terrific and complement each other very well. Ellie is sharp, good looking, and has a great sense of humor too. And Danny, well Danny is a piece of work, and in a class by himself. I love his energy, his accent, his physical presence and gyrations, and his ability to keep the show moving along. The show is obviously skewed towards the younger viewer, and the contestants, and the non-brain straining questions are proof of that. I hope that the show gets renewed for a long run. Give it a shot. It's a LOT of fun.
